An extensive history of the land survey system in the United States, from Colonial times through the middle of the twentieth century. It includes the text of Land Ordinances from 1785 onward, and many of the letters of instructions from the Surveyor Generals, such as Mansfield and Tiffin.
General Instructions, Manuals of Instructions, and the early restoration circulars are also included up to 1902.
The definitive work on the history and background of the American Public Land Survey System.
